Highway Holdings Limited

INDUSTRIALS · METAL FABRICATION · USA

Highway Holdings Limited manufactures and supplies metal, plastic, electrical and electronic components, subassemblies and finished products to original equipment manufacturers (OEMs) and contract manufacturers. The company is headquartered in Sheung Shui, Hong Kong.
